The tank will be undergoing a dramatic change in the next 2 weeks. This weekend I removed the blue clove grafts and old zoanthid grafts from the tree branches and wrapped GSP on it. I wanted the tree to have a lush appearance for the contest and the blue cloves while still alive, are extremely moody. The GSP will give a real tree feel with the waving green polyps. The floor will have sand. The more I picture it in my head, the more I like the idea of the contrast with the sand to bring the focus back to the tree and also to show the little red wagon and other props.
